Gurwal Village Map

The Gurwal village is located in the state Uttar Pradesh having state code 09 and having the village code 213234. The Sonbhadra is the district of this village with district code 200. The total geographical area in which this village is expanded in 907.94 hectares / 9.0794 Square Kilometers (km2) / 2243.568600493 acres. Location Details

The Gurwal village is situated in the Sonbhadra district with district code number 200. Ghorawal is the subdistrict (tehsil / mandal), is a low-level administrative division of a district, of this village, having the sub district code is 01004. Ghorawal is the Community Development Block (C.D. Block) of this village with C.D. Block code number 0799. The gram panchayat for this village is Gukhal. The district headquarters' name is Sonbhadra and as per distance concern it is 45 kilometres from the Gurwal village.

Gurwal Households and Populations



The total number of households in Gurwal village are 345. It rely on the total population of 1636 people. As far as male population concern the number of population is 844 of the village Gurwal and the total female population number is 792. The reference taken to publish these data is of year 2009. The source of data is Census of India.
